According to the environmental impact assessment of the project, there are 34 kinds of long-distance migratory fish in the area.
In order to meet the needs of these fish, the Chinese contractor initiated a proposal to the Cambodian government to build the fishway.
While the bottom width of the fishway is 4-5 meters, rest pools are set every 800 meters to better facilitate the fish along their journey.
"This is the way the fish came home," the engineering manager of the project, Nong Zuguan, told Xinhua.
